FATTY ACID COMPOSÎTION OF ACYLGLYCEROL AND FREE FATTY ACID FRACTIONS OF FAT BODY, HAEMOLYMPH AND MUSCLE LÎPIDS in TENEBRIO MOLİTOR L. (COLEOPTERA: TENEBRI- ONIDAE) LARVAE

Öz The fatty acid compositions of lipid classes in non-esterified fatty acid and in acylglyceroi fractions of Tenebrio molitor L. (Coleoptera: Tenebrionidae) larvae were identified in fat bcdy, haemolymph and muscle by Gas-T iquid Chromatography. The identified 18 fatty acids had sıraight, mostly odd numbered carbon chains wîth C numbers ranging fi’om 14 tc 22. Some of the n3 and n6 members of polyenoics were also separated. Quantitative and some gualitative differences wçre observed in fatty aCid compositions between the lipid classes of the same tissue and between a given lipid fraction of ali tissues. The main saturated fatty acid was C 16:0 in all the lipid classes. Ali the other salurates, namely C 14:0, C 17:0, C 18:0 and C 20:0, were also e isted in various proportions. In FFA fractions C 18:0 was distinctively hıgher than in acylglycerol fractions. High nnsaturation was observed primarily as a resnlt of high proportions of C 18: 1 an .l C 20:4 n3 in 1,2-JÜGj TG and FFA fractions and in MG and 1,3-DG fractions respectively.
